Similar to Lauren, Sarah Lee also had a supportive family who help her with her learning struggles. Sarah Lee struggled with comprehension however, she had a strong command of basic language and concrete ideas but couldn’t put it together with abstract ideas. She was faced with an expressive language deficiency that also left her with trouble developing her vocabulary and retrieving words. In the long run Sarah Lee was put in a language immersion program that help her make those mental connection between abstract ideas. She was also given extra practice in reading, developing abstract thinking skills, and activities that help build a stronger vocabulary. One of her strengths was her own will to help herself.
